have to replace this: my $has_proc_pid_file = eval "use Proc::PID::File; 1;"; it complaints Expression form of "eval" at line 7, column 25. See page 161 of PBP. Thanks. -- Fayland Lam // http://www.fayland.org/ Foorum based on Catalyst // http://www.foorumbbs.com/